Consolidated PB2Y Coronado
Maritime Patrol Flying Boat
The Consolidated PB2Y Coronado is a four-engine maritime patrol flying boat aircraft produced by the US-American manufacturer Consolidated Aircraft Corporation.
Propulsion | 4 Radial Engines |
Engine Model | Pratt & Whitney R-1830-88 Twin Wasp |
Engine Power (each) | 895 kW | 1200 hp |
max. Cruise Speed | 228 km/h | 123 kts 142 mph |
max. Speed (vne) | 359 km/h | 194 kts 223 mph |
Service Ceiling | 6.248 m | 20.500 ft |
Range | 2.206 km | 1.191 NM 1.371 mi. |
Empty Weight | 18.568 kg | 40.935 lbs |
max. Takeoff Weight | 30.844 kg | 68.000 lbs |
Wing Span | 35,05 m | 114 ft 12 in |
Wing Area | 165,4 m² | 1780 ft² |
Length | 24,16 m | 79 ft 3 in |
Height | 8,38 m | 27 ft 6 in |
First Flight | 17.12.1937 |
Production Status | out of production |
Total Production | 217 |
Data for (Version) | Consolidated PB2Y-3 Coronado |
Variants | PB2Y-2, PB2Y-3, PB2Y-3B, PB2Y-3R, PB2Y-5, PB2Y-5R |
